What are the differences between the verbs conocer and saber? And what do they mean?
Both of these infinitive verbs mean to know. Conocer is used when you have relations with someone and saber is used when you know facts or stuff about something or someone.

In stem changing verbs, where does a stem change not occur in its congegation?
A stem change does not occur in the first and second person plurals of any stem changing verbs
